With innovations in technology, the shift towards high-density interconnect (HDI) PCBs has acquired traction, permitting smaller sized, more powerful devices that can efficiently manage increasing data tons. HDI boards feature finer traces and pads, shorter links, and higher connection density, making them invaluable for applications in smartphones, tablets, and other portable electronics. Alternatively, flexible printed circuits (FPCs) have actually arised as a game-changer, giving bendable options that adapt to different sizes and shapes. This flexibility helps with the design of portable and light-weight electronic gadgets that can quickly be integrated right into items like wearables.

The manufacturing of flexible PCBs needs different strategies contrasted to basic rigid boards, consisting of specialized products that can endure duplicated flexing without losing connection. Using polyimide and various other flexible substrates is critical in making certain sturdiness and longevity. As understanding of PCB manufacturing expands, essential factors to consider need to also consist of the different facets of design, such as microvias and fiducials. Fiducial marks enhance the precision of component placement throughout assembly, while microvias enable more intricate links in HDI boards, enabling tighter spacing in between traces. Buried and blind vias can even more raise circuit density, providing possibilities for sophisticated circuit designs that press the limits of typical PCB designs.

In instances where power supply stability is vital, heavy copper PCBs have gotten recognition as a robust remedy. These boards feature thicker copper layers to take care of high current tons, making get more info them excellent for applications in power electronics, such as power supply boards and industrial circuits. The application of metal core products, such as aluminum or ceramic substratums, in certain PCB designs likewise help in thermal management, making sure that heat is dissipated effectively, hence prolonging component life and improving dependability.

Additionally, the evolution of products used in PCB manufacturing has opened possibilities for greater efficiency and toughness. For example, ceramic PCBs are ending up being preferred for their superior thermal efficiency and warmth dissipation capabilities, making them optimal for applications that generate significant warm. Metal core PCBs likewise give excellent thermal conductivity and are frequently utilized in power electronics. As the need for high-performance applications rises, understanding the residential properties of numerous products, including Rogers and Megtron substrates, becomes vital for manufacturers and developers alike.
